XML DOM getAttributeNS() Method

Definition and Usage
The getAttributeNS() method gets an attribute value by namespace URI and name.
Syntax
elementNode.getAttributeNS(ns,name)
|
Parameter |
Description |
ns |
Required. Specifies the namespace URI to get the attribute
value from |
name |
Required. Specifies the attribute to get the attribute
value from |
Example
The following code fragment loads "books_ns.xml"
into xmlDoc using
loadXMLDoc() and gets the "lang" attribute value from
the first <title>
element:
xmlDoc=loadXMLDoc("books_ns.xml");
x=xmlDoc.getElementsByTagName("title")[0];
ns="http://www.w3schools.com/children/";
document.write(x.getAttributeNS(ns,"lang"));
